TWO new ships have hit the
European rivers, Avalon
Waterways’ Avalon Vista and
Avalon Visionary.
Sisterships to the
company’s first Suite Ship,
the Avalon Panorama (which
launched in 2011) the duo
were christened at a
ceremony last Friday in the
Netherlands and are now set
to operate itineraries on the Rhine and Danube.
Both of the vessels feature two entire decks of all-suite accommodation, as well as wall-to-wall
panoramic windows that draw back to turn the entire suite into an open-air balcony.
Individually, the Avalon Vista measures 135m and features 83 cabins, whilst Avalon Visionary
measures in at 110m and is slightly smaller with 64 cabins.

The launch is not the end of Avalon’s newbuilds, with the company set to introduce two new
Suite Ships, Avalon Artistry II and Avalon Expression next year, bringing the tally of Avalon Suite
Ships to five.
